At the risk of saying something provocative, I’m going to suggest that there is an elephant in the room here…What I’ve heard so far, not from anybody in particular is … that we are using the term ‘vision’ when we actually mean ‘plan’.
I think it’s the new buzzword for the plan. What I’m hearing is something that is ‘social marketing’… It sounds (this is how I feel) … top-down … it sounds ‘promulgated’; it sounds like it has rational and alienating technical language attached to it.
And it doesn’t seem to be anything about a dream that was dreamed by the community or parts of the community.
Martin Luther King did not say, ‘I have a strategic vision’. He said, ‘I have a dream’.
